Whether presenting in front of an audience or talking in a business meeting, we all have to speak in public from time to time. Strong public speaking skills can enhance your reputation, open up opportunities and contribute to personal and career success. Distinguished Toastmaster Peter Gordon and Advanced Communicator Gold Jack Dillon will introduce the principles of public speaking and provide tips on effective communication. Dillon is a Past President of the Orlando International Toastmasters and Gordon currently serves as their Vice President of Public Relations.

Minority groups are growing at a fast pace and as a result Hispanics are no longer a sub-segment of the economy and are emerging as a powerhouse of economic influence. Learn the do’s and don’ts when reaching out to Hispanics from Hernan Tagliani, Hispanic communications expert and author of The Hispanic Market for Corporate America: How to Make Your Brand Culturally Relevant. Tagliani will discuss what you need to develop a strong and successful multicultural strategy.
